As budget cuts devastate many of our campuses, the state of California is facing one of the worst budgetary crises in the nation. The UC Regents have approved an unprecedented 32% fee increase for students and they continue to carry out devastating cuts and reductions to campus workers and faculty. Hundreds of students, workers, and faculty have been rallying since Wednesday, November 18, 2009 to demand the UC Regents prioritize the needs of the larger community and have come up with an alternate budget that would save the UC system millions of dollars. Over a dozen students have already been arrested in these protests.
